Essential Metrics of Platform Performance

Performance under load boils down to a few key technical measures that affect you immediately. Latency is the delay between your click and the game’s response; too much latency ruins a fast-paced game. Server response time for logins or cashier actions is another crucial factor, particularly when a promotion sends traffic soaring. We also track error levels, like games that fail to load or payments that time out, which signal a system under stress. Finally, we check resource consumption, making sure the platform can scale its computing power up and down to meet demand. This keeps speed and stability intact for every user, from London to Leeds.
